Output 13d4c8f5bc67237f9fcb4035f23693cd3b68d8dfd25a2f53d7d68a80f04d3344:0

value
121519
script pubkey
OP_0 OP_PUSHBYTES_20 e53895be831c189ddde99bfbf43e4d9289ddac65
address
bc1qu5uft05rrsvfmh0fn0alg0jdj2yamtr93fp9uu
transaction
13d4c8f5bc67237f9fcb4035f23693cd3b68d8dfd25a2f53d7d68a80f04d3344
confirmations
92887
spent
true